Spell of Mask POWER OF TEAMWORK Type: Equipment Magic Effect: Increase the equipped monster's attack and defense strength by 800 for each face-up monster you control. This is a common in Japanese, very easy to get. I bet in English, this is gonna be an Ultra-Rare! Harder to get. For all the Beatdown decks, this is a definite staple, and for sure its resricted to 1 per deck like the Japanese rulings. Imagine slapping this onto a Maha Vailo with an army La Jinns, Summoned Skulls, Goblin Strike Team (Goblin Attack Force)! It can blow anything away. This card shouldn't be avoided. POWER OF MAGICIANS Type: Equipment Magic Effect: Increase the equipped monster's attack and defense strength by 500 for each card in your Magic/Trap zone. Also a common in Japanese, and for sure its an Ultra-Rare in English. A definite staple for Beeatdown decks, and also restrcited to 1 per deck. Both equip cards exceed Axe of Despair like nothing. Also dangerous on Maha Vailo, when your m/t slots are full, its 4550 ATK strength with one equipment card. Also shouldn't be avoided. TIDAL WAVE Type: Trap Effect: You may activate this card when a monster is Summoned (including Reverse Summon and Special Summon). Destroy all monsters on the Field. This card is a giant Trap Hole. If your oppponent has a complete army to smack you off your feet and you're empty handed, lay this bugger down and when he summons any monster, activate it and everyone get's bashed by the tidal wave. This card good and should belong in monster removal decks. On to my favorite set...Labyrinth of Nightmare TURNER OF THE DEAD: KAIKU Type: Effect Monster Dark/Magic User/4/1800/700 Effect: When this Monster does Battle Damage to your opponent, remove up to 2 monsters in your opponent's Cemetery from the game. Also, while this card is on the Field, your opponent cannot remove Monsters in his or her Cemetery from the game. This card is my All-Time Favorite, I of course use 3 in my ultimate deck. This card is a common in Japanese and I'd say...Upper Deck might make it Rare or Super-Rare making you spend more money getting this such great card. Goblin Attack Force can blow this away but with PoM/PoT, this sucker can "erase" your opponents monsters, making it nothing but m/t in their graveyard. You can say bye to Summoned Skulls, BEWD, or any other strong monsters. This card is an ultimate need. DARK NECROPHIA Type: Effect Monster Dark/Demon/8/2200/2800 Effect: This Monster can only be Special Summoned, and only by removing 3 Demon Sub-Type monsters in your Cemetery from the game. If this card is destroyed by your opponent and it goes to the Cemetery, at the end of the turn this card becomes an Equipment card to that monster. While this card is Equipped on it, you control that Monster. This card is also my favorite but I don't use it in my deck. Its an Ultra-Rare/Ultimate-Rare in Japanese (Ultimate exceeds Secret). The picture is cool. This card has a good effect but its hard to bring out because of the requirements. In Labyrinth of Nightmare, there are lots of Demons/Fiends, so its easier to bring out. My friend plays a cool, well balanced Dark Nechrophia deck. Playing this kind of deck against Kaiku will mess you up big time. FORCE FIELD Type: Counter Trap Effect: Negate and destroy a Magic card that targets 1 Monsters. This card is good against Monster Removal cards such as Tribute to the Doom. But this wont work on Dark Hole, Raigeki since it doesn't target any monsters. This card is fine because its a counter trap but activating it happens rarely. WRATH FROM BEYOND THE GRAVE Type: Permanent Trap Effect: During your Standby Phase, do 100 damage to your opponent for each Monster of his or her Monsters that was removed from the game. This card is excellent with burners and the "eraser" decks, or should I say, Turner of the Dead:Kaiku. If you have pumped up Kaiku and constantly removed monsters form his/her graveyard, you can pack up a lot of damage to your opponent.
